Dragon Tower Quick Arena Terms Explained

New to the mechanic? These are the terms you will see most in Dragon Tower Quick Arena rounds and in your account history.

What does 'multiplier' mean in Dragon Tower Quick Arena?

The multiplier is the number that grows as the tower climbs. Your stake is multiplied by this figure at the point you cash out. Higher floors mean a larger multiplier but greater risk of a reset.

What is a 'cash-out' in a crash-style round?

Cashing out means you collect your multiplied stake before the round ends. In Dragon Tower Quick Arena, the cash-out button is live at any floor and settles your payout instantly to your account balance.

What does RTP mean in Dragon Tower Quick Arena?

RTP stands for Return to Player — the theoretical percentage of total stakes returned as winnings over a large number of rounds. The figure for Dragon Tower Quick Arena is shown inside the game panel where the provider publishes it.

What is a 'round ID' and why does it matter?

A round ID is the unique reference code generated for each Dragon Tower Quick Arena session. It links your stake, the climb sequence, and the settlement amount, and is required if you raise a dispute with support.

What does 'stake' mean in this game?

Your stake is the amount you commit to a single Dragon Tower Quick Arena round before the tower starts climbing. You choose it from the available range shown in the game interface before each round begins.

What is a 'bust' in Dragon Tower Quick Arena?

A bust means the round ended before you cashed out. The tower stops climbing, the multiplier resets to zero, and your stake for that round is not returned. Timing your cash-out is the core skill of the game.
